  1# coding: utf-8
  2
  3"""
  4Miro Developer Platform
  5
  6<img src=\"https://content.pstmn.io/47449ea6-0ef7-4af2-bac1-e58a70e61c58/aW1hZ2UucG5n\" width=\"1685\" height=\"593\">  ### Miro Developer Platform concepts  - New to the Miro Developer Platform? Interested in learning more about platform concepts?? [Read our introduction page](https://beta.developers.miro.com/docs/introduction) and familiarize yourself with the Miro Developer Platform capabilities in a few minutes.   ### Getting started with the Miro REST API  - [Quickstart (video):](https://beta.developers.miro.com/docs/try-out-the-rest-api-in-less-than-3-minutes) try the REST API in less than 3 minutes. - [Quickstart (article):](https://beta.developers.miro.com/docs/build-your-first-hello-world-app-1) get started and try the REST API in less than 3 minutes.   ### Miro REST API tutorials  Check out our how-to articles with step-by-step instructions and code examples so you can:  - [Get started with OAuth 2.0 and Miro](https://beta.developers.miro.com/docs/getting-started-with-oauth)   ### Miro App Examples  Clone our [Miro App Examples repository](https://github.com/miroapp/app-examples) to get inspiration, customize, and explore apps built on top of Miro's Developer Platform 2.0.
  7
  8The version of the OpenAPI document: v2.0
  9Generated by OpenAPI Generator (https://openapi-generator.tech)
 10
 11Do not edit the class manually.
 12"""  # noqa: E501
 13
 14
 15from __future__ import annotations
 16import pprint
 17import re  # noqa: F401
 18import json
 19
 20from pydantic import BaseModel, Field, StrictStr
 21from typing import Any, ClassVar, Dict, List, Optional
 22from typing import Optional, Set
 23from typing_extensions import Self
 24
 25
 26class ShapeDataForUpdate(BaseModel):
 27    """
 28    Contains shape item data, such as the content or the type of the shape.
 29    """  # noqa: E501
 30
 31    content: Optional[StrictStr] = Field(
 32        default=None,
 33        description="The text you want to display on the shape. **Note: When updating a shape type to one of the types below, existing `content` will be lost.** <br>**Not supported for shapes:** <ul>   <li>flow_chart_or</li>   <li>flow_chart_summing_junction</li> </ul>",
 34    )
 35    shape: Optional[StrictStr] = Field(
 36        default="rectangle",
 37        description="Defines the geometric shape of the item when it is rendered on the board. <details>   <summary>Basic shapes</summary>   <ul>     <li>rectangle</li>     <li>round_rectangle</li>     <li>circle</li>     <li>triangle</li>     <li>rhombus</li>     <li>parallelogram</li>     <li>trapezoid</li>     <li>pentagon</li>     <li>hexagon</li>     <li>octagon</li>     <li>wedge_round_rectangle_callout</li>     <li>star</li>     <li>flow_chart_predefined_process</li>     <li>cloud</li>     <li>cross</li>     <li>can</li>     <li>right_arrow</li>     <li>left_arrow</li>     <li>left_right_arrow</li>     <li>left_brace</li>     <li>right_brace</li>   </ul> </details> <details>   <summary>Flowchart shapes</summary>   <ul>     <li>flow_chart_connector</li>     <li>flow_chart_magnetic_disk</li>     <li>flow_chart_input_output</li>     <li>flow_chart_decision</li>     <li>flow_chart_delay</li>     <li>flow_chart_display</li>     <li>flow_chart_document</li>     <li>flow_chart_magnetic_drum</li>     <li>flow_chart_internal_storage</li>     <li>flow_chart_manual_input</li>     <li>flow_chart_manual_operation</li>     <li>flow_chart_merge</li>     <li>flow_chart_multidocuments</li>     <li>flow_chart_note_curly_left</li>     <li>flow_chart_note_curly_right</li>     <li>flow_chart_note_square</li>     <li>flow_chart_offpage_connector</li>     <li>flow_chart_or</li>     <li>flow_chart_predefined_process_2</li>     <li>flow_chart_preparation</li>     <li>flow_chart_process</li>     <li>flow_chart_online_storage</li>     <li>flow_chart_summing_junction</li>     <li>flow_chart_terminator</li>   </ul> </details>",
 38    )
 39    additional_properties: Dict[str, Any] = {}
 40    __properties: ClassVar[List[str]] = ["content", "shape"]
 41
 42    model_config = {
 43        "populate_by_name": True,
 44        "validate_assignment": True,
 45        "protected_namespaces": (),
 46    }
 47
 48    def to_str(self) -> str:
 49        """Returns the string representation of the model using alias"""
 50        return pprint.pformat(self.model_dump(by_alias=True))
 51
 52    def to_json(self) -> str:
 53        """Returns the JSON representation of the model using alias"""
 54        # TODO: pydantic v2: use .model_dump_json(by_alias=True, exclude_unset=True) instead
 55        return json.dumps(self.to_dict())
 56
 57    @classmethod
 58    def from_json(cls, json_str: str) -> Optional[Self]:
 59        """Create an instance of ShapeDataForUpdate from a JSON string"""
 60        return cls.from_dict(json.loads(json_str))
 61
 62    def to_dict(self) -> Dict[str, Any]:
 63        """Return the dictionary representation of the model using alias.
 64
 65        This has the following differences from calling pydantic's
 66        `self.model_dump(by_alias=True)`:
 67
 68        * `None` is only added to the output dict for nullable fields that
 69          were set at model initialization. Other fields with value `None`
 70          are ignored.
 71        * Fields in `self.additional_properties` are added to the output dict.
 72        """
 73        excluded_fields: Set[str] = set(
 74            [
 75                "additional_properties",
 76            ]
 77        )
 78
 79        _dict = self.model_dump(
 80            by_alias=True,
 81            exclude=excluded_fields,
 82            exclude_none=True,
 83        )
 84        # puts key-value pairs in additional_properties in the top level
 85        if self.additional_properties is not None:
 86            for _key, _value in self.additional_properties.items():
 87                _dict[_key] = _value
 88
 89        return _dict
 90
 91    @classmethod
 92    def from_dict(cls, obj: Optional[Dict[str, Any]]) -> Optional[Self]:
 93        """Create an instance of ShapeDataForUpdate from a dict"""
 94        if obj is None:
 95            return None
 96
 97        if not isinstance(obj, dict):
 98            return cls.model_validate(obj)
 99
100        _obj = cls.model_validate(
101            {"content": obj.get("content"), "shape": obj.get("shape") if obj.get("shape") is not None else "rectangle"}
102        )
103        # store additional fields in additional_properties
104        for _key in obj.keys():
105            if _key not in cls.__properties:
106                _obj.additional_properties[_key] = obj.get(_key)
107
108        return _obj
